#[cfg(test)]
#[cfg(feature = "testing")]
mod tests {
use axum::{routing::get, Router};
use loco_minijinja_engine::{
MinijinjaView, MinijinjaViewEngineConfigurableInitializer, MinijinjaViewEngineInitializer,
};
use loco_rs::app::Initializer;
use loco_rs::controller::views::ViewRenderer;
use loco_rs::tests_cfg;
use serde_json::Value;
#[tokio::test]
async fn test_after_routes_configured() {
let router = Router::new().route("/", get(|| async { "Hello, World!" }));
let ctx = tests_cfg::app::get_app_context().await;
let initializer =
MinijinjaViewEngineConfigurableInitializer::new("tests".to_string(), None);
// Call the after_routes function
let result = initializer.after_routes(router, &ctx).await;
assert!(result.is_ok(), "result was NOT OK: {:?}", result);
}
#[tokio::test]
async fn test_after_routes_std() {
let router = Router::new().route("/", get(|| async { "Hello, World!" }));
let ctx = tests_cfg::app::get_app_context().await;
let initializer = MinijinjaViewEngineInitializer;
let result = initializer.after_routes(router, &ctx).await;
assert!(result.is_ok(), "result was NOT OK: {:?}", result);
}
#[test]
fn test_rendering() {
let jinja: MinijinjaView = MinijinjaView::build().unwrap();
let result = jinja.render("test.html", Value::default());
assert!(result.is_ok(), "result was NOT OK: {:?}", result);
assert_eq!(result.unwrap(), "\r\nHello World!\r\n");
}
}
